There are also several small features which can not be implemented in rte_flow. This patch re-implemented these features as private API. Three APIs are added: rte_pmd_i40e_get_fdir_info. rte_pmd_i40e_get_fdir_stats. rte_pmd_i40e_set_gre_key_len. } +/** + * Get port fdir info + * + * @param port + * The port identifier of the Ethernet device. + * @param fdir_info + * The fdir info of the port + * @return + * - (0) if successful. + * - (-ENODEV) if *port* invalid. + * - (-ENOTSUP) if operation not supported. + */ +__rte_experimental +int +rte_pmd_i40e_get_fdir_info(uint16_t port, struct rte_eth_fdir_info *fdir_info); + +/** + * Get port fdir status + * + * @param port + * The port identifier of the Ethernet device. + * @param fdir_stat + * The fdir status of the port + * @return + * - (0) if successful. + * - (-ENODEV) if *port* invalid. + * - (-ENOTSUP) if operation not supported. + */ +__rte_experimental +int +rte_pmd_i40e_get_fdir_stats(uint16_t port, + struct rte_eth_fdir_stats *fdir_stat); + +/** + * Set GRE key length + * + * @param port + * The port identifier of the Ethernet device. + * @param len + * Length of gre-key + * @return + * - (0) if successful. + * - (-ENODEV) if *port* invalid. + * - (-ENOTSUP) if operation not supported. + */ +__rte_experimental +int +rte_pmd_i40e_set_gre_key_len(uint16_t port, uint8_t len);
